Team India is looking like ticking all the boxes ahead of the ODI World Cup 2023. They have won the Asia Cup recently. They beat mighty Australians comprehensively in the first ODI in Mohali a couple of days back. The pacers of Men in Blue are performing well and most of the batters are also among the runs. However, former India batsman and great fielder Mohammad Kaif has sent a word of caution to captain Rohit Sharma and head coach Rahul Dravid. 

Kaif pointed out a glaring error in Team India’s preparation and pointed out that the Men in Blue need to improve in that aspect. Otherwise, they may even loose the World Cup at home soil. As per Kaif, India still need to improve on their fielding.

India’s struggles with the fielding were evident during the Asia Cup tournament itself. However, the victories never allowed veterans and experts to dwell on the topic. On Friday, India committed another major error with Shreyas Iyer dropping an easy catch to allow David Warner to survive at 14.

Kaif was quick in pointing India’s weakness with a blazing post.

“Caution: India may drop the World Cup if they don’t catch well. Batting and bowling can win matches but so can catches,” the former fielding great tweeted.
